Kelvedon train station is well-equipped with essential amenities to make your travel experience comfortable. The ticket office is open daily, although hours vary, and there are automated machines to collect pre-purchased tickets. Accessibility is a top priority, and the station provides step-free access to Platform 2, with detailed instructions available for those requiring assistance. It's essential to note that there's a stepped footbridge to Platform 1; however, alternatives are available for those needing step-free access.
While the station does not provide refreshment or shopping facilities, waiting rooms are accessible and offer a cozy refuge, especially in Platform 2. The bicycle facilities include stands and racks, ensuring that cyclists can securely stow their bicycles.

Beverley Train Station has a charming mix of modern conveniences and essential amenities aimed at enhancing your travel experience. For ticketing, there's a well-manned ticket office, although opening times might vary across the week, offering a chance to collect tickets pre-purchased online via convenient ticket machines. Smartcards are also available, although there are no validators on-site. Accessibility is a strong focus, with step-free access to both platforms and various forms of support for travelers with disabilities, including ramps and induction loops.
While there are no waiting rooms, there is ample seating available on the platforms, allowing passengers to sit comfortably while waiting for their trains. Essential facilities such as public payphones are accessible, though the station currently does not offer Wi-Fi. There are refreshment facilities on-site, which can be a welcome relief during long journeys. Parking also caters to both short and long stays with dedicated accessible spaces. However, the absence of a luggage storage service is worth noting for those with larger baggage needs.
Connectivity is key at Beverley station, with a host of onward travel options. For those needing to transition from train to road, there's a convenient taxi rank right opposite the booking office, ensuring a smooth transfer from train to your next destination. Public bus services are readily accessible, broadening travel possibilities even further. While there is no dedicated bicycle hire service here, ample bicycle storage facilities are provided for those commuting on two wheels.
